The airborne optronic Industry is evolving rapidly due to advancements in optical technologies, contributing to its increasing adoption across aerospace, defense, and surveillance sectors. Airborne optronic systems combine optical and infrared technologies to offer improved vision and precision, vital for both military and civilian applications. These systems, used in airborne platforms such as drones, helicopters, and aircraft, are essential for surveillance, reconnaissance, and targeting.

Key factors driving the growth of the airborne optronic Industry include:

  • Technological Advancements: The integration of optical and infrared sensors into compact systems is improving the effectiveness of airborne optronics. With high-definition cameras and real-time image processing capabilities, these systems offer superior vision in both daylight and low-visibility conditions.

  • Increased Demand for Surveillance and Reconnaissance: The rising need for border security, surveillance of critical infrastructure, and military reconnaissance is expanding the airborne optronic Industry. These systems are crucial for detecting and tracking threats in real-time.

  • Growing Adoption in Civilian Applications: While initially dominant in military applications, airborne optronic systems are now finding increasing use in commercial applications such as search and rescue missions, environmental monitoring, and disaster management. Their ability to collect high-quality imagery in diverse weather conditions makes them valuable assets in non-defense sectors.

  • Demand from Emerging Economies: The increasing defense budgets and growing security concerns in developing regions such as Asia-Pacific and the Middle East are accelerating the adoption of airborne optronic systems. These regions are investing heavily in enhancing their defense capabilities, driving the growth of the Industry.

The airborne optronic Industry is expected to witness significant expansion between 2024 and 2032 as technological advancements and increased adoption across various sectors continue to shape its future.
